Eligibility

Understanding the eligibility criteria is the first and most crucial step before applying. Make sure you meet all the specified requirements to avoid disqualification.

Criteria Requirement
Education 1st class M.Tech./M.S. (or equivalent) in Structural Engineering or a related discipline.
Nationality As per official notification
Final Year As per official notification
Additional Candidates with experience in structural design, steel structures, and experimental testing will be preferred. The requirement of NET/GATE examination for the selection to the post of JRF/SRF may be relaxed for candidates who have graduated from Centrally Funded Technical Institutes (CFTIs) with a CGPA of more than 8.000 (80% aggregate marks).

Salary

The compensation package for the Jr. Research Fellow position at IIT Delhi is attractive and includes additional benefits.

Post Name Pay Scale
Jr. Research Fellow Rs. 37,000/- p.m. plus HRA @ 27%
Salary Explained in Practical Terms:

As a Jr. Research Fellow, you will receive a monthly salary of Rs. 37,000/-. In addition to this, you will also be provided with House Rent Allowance (HRA) at a rate of 27%. HRA is an allowance paid by the employer to the employee for their accommodation. For a salary of Rs. 37,000/-, an HRA of 27% would amount to approximately Rs. 9,990/- per month. This means your total monthly emoluments would be around Rs. 46,990/-.

This consolidated amount is quite competitive for a research fellow position and helps cover living expenses, especially in a metropolitan city like Delhi. It's important to understand that this is a project-based position, and the salary is fixed as per the project norms.
